## Authentication

The Vantrell profile store is sharded by user ID across twelve partitions. All reads and writes go through the shard router, never directly to a partition. The router rejects unauthenticated traffic outright — no anonymous reads, no exceptions. Each environment has its own credential; staging keys will not work in production and vice versa. Rotate credentials quarterly via the Keymaster console. For local development against the shared staging router, authenticate with the key below.

API key for kajeg-tajop: qvz3-w1m

Subject: DR drill — Quillstream compaction review

Hi, as part of Thursday's disaster-recovery drill we'll replay the Quillstream message queue from compacted segments only. Please review the attached diff to the compaction thresholds before sign-off; the retention window drops from 72 to 48 hours, which affects replay depth. Lenna from the Fallowbeck team confirmed the consumer offsets checkpoint correctly. To restore the drill vault snapshot, you'll need to enter the recovery passphrase, which is provided below.

recovery phrase for fajeg-kawep: druix-gorius-briax-ulaeth-fraox-lammir-pelox-jormir-pelwyn-julir

Handover note — Quillstream CLI (logtail). The `qtail` tool streams logs from the Fennwick cluster; default buffer is 500 lines, and `--follow` reconnects automatically on broker restarts. Known quirk: timestamps shift to UTC after a rotation, so warn customers before they compare against dashboards. Config lives in the ops vault. For questions during the transition, contact the engineer named below.

account owner for bajog-yadug: Oliax Ralius